Chelsea welcome Everton at Stamford Bridge in the direct battle for Europa. Chelsea are fourth with 47 points, while Everton have 46. However, the Toffees have a match in hand, meaning the situation could turn in their favour. The Blues are in solid form at the moment. New manager Thomas Tuchel is doing an excellent job. Chelsea have won five and drawn three of the eight league matches under his guidance. The Blues have shared the points with Wolverhampton, Southampton and Manchester United, while beat have beat Burnley, Tottenham, Sheffield United, Newcastle and Liverpool in the last round. Mason Mount scored the winning goal at Anfield in the 42nd minute. That was his third goal in eight Premier League appearances under Tuchel this season. Overall, Mount has scored 12 and assisted eight goals in the Premier League for Chelsea. At 22 years and 53 days, he is the second-youngest player to reach 20 goals and assists for the club in the competition after Arjen Robben who had 21 years 337 days. As You could count, Chelsea have collect 18 points under the German coach. Tuchel is doing an excellent job and the fans are satisfied, as well as owner Roman Abramovich. Manchester City are the only team that have picked up more points in the mentioned period. The Blues also beat Atletico Madrid 1:0 as guests in the Champions League and the quarter-finals look very close. I believe the players confidence is much higher after the last results. Tuchel has the majority of first-team players ready for this match. The defender Thiago Silva has recovered from a thigh injury and could start here. Tammy Abraham is rated as doubtful with an ankle problem. Some changes are expected, with Olivier Giroud, Christian Pulisic, Mateo Kovacic and Kai Havertz pushing for a place in the starting eleven.
Everton have 46 points and sit on the fifth place. They could climb to the fourth position in case of victory here. The actual form is good, they won the last three league games. The reigning champions were between the victims. For the first time in the Premier League history, Everton beat Liverpool at Anfield and won the Merseyside derby. Richarlison and substitute Gylfi Sigurdsson scored the goals against the Reds. The players confidence raised after that and Everton registered two more victories. They beat Southampton with 1:0 thanks to the early goal from Richarlison, while in the last round beat West Bromwich. Once again Everton won 1:0 and once again it was Richarlison who scored the lone goal. After the match, Ancelotti admitted he is "dreaming" of Champions League. Indeed, Everton have never played in the group stage of the Champions League, missing out in 2005/06 after a 4:2 aggregate defeat to La Liga outfit Villarreal in the third qualifying round. However, with 12 rounds to go, the Toffees have a unique chance to be playing alongside the European elite next season. Just to mention, they were in the Premier League relegation zone under Marco Silva in December 2019, before he was sacked. And Ancelotti managed to transform them from average team to the Champions League pretenders. The Italian tactician has lot of injury worries ahead of this match. Yerry Mina, Fabian Delph and Jean-Philippe Gbamin are definitely sidelined, while four additional players are rated as doubtful - Seamus Coleman, Tom Davies, James Rodriguez and Robin Olsen. Richarlison, who scored in each of his last four appearances, is expecting to lead the line, together with Dominic Calvert-Lewin.
